Effect of Jiawei Wendan Decoction on Intracellular Calciumion Concentration in Rat Depression Model
Objective:To probe the intervention effects of Jiawei Wendan decoction on intracellular calciumion concentration of hippocampal neuron in rat depression model. Method: A total of 196 Sptague-Dawley rats were equally and randomly assigned to four group:blank control
model
traditional Chinese medicine treatment group
and western medicine treatment group.Depression model was established
exception for the blank group
by independent feeding and chronic stress for 21 days.In addition
traditional Chinese medicine and western medicine treatment were administered by Jiawei Wendan decoction 12 g·kg-1·d-1and fluoxetine 1.8 mg·kg-1·d-1
respectively.Model and control group were treated with saline for 28 days. At the 7th
14th
21st
28th day of the experiment
we detected changes of Ca2+ concentration in hippocampus neuron of each group by confocal laser technology. Result: During the progress of depression
the concentration of Ca2+ in depressive rat's hippocampus became higher and higher. At the 21st and 28th day
fluorescence intensity of Ca2+in the model control group was higher than that of the blank group. After administration
this situation had been improved that fluorescence intensity of Ca2+in Jiawei Wendan decoction-treated group and fluoxetine-treated group was both lower than that of the model control group at the 21st and 28th day(P<0.05 or P<0.01). Conclusion: During the progress of depression
the concentration of Ca2+ increase obviously. Excessive influx of Ca2+ in hippocampus neuron can be inhibited by giving Jiawei Wendan decoction as to improve neuroplasticity for producing antidepressive effect.
